Tata Consultancy Services (TCS) has been appointed as a certification services and test provider for cloud data management interface (CDMI) conformance testing by the Storage Networking Industry Association (SNIA).

This means cloud storage companies can now utilize TCS' CDMI Conformance Assurance Solution to verify their products meet SNIA standards efficiently. This CDMI standard is available to private, public hybrid clouds, and allows IT departments and users to operate between multiple clouds with an industry standard for data storage, migration and security, a company press release states.
